Fished De Pere Yesterday for a few hours. Caught about 15 fish all females in the 20 to 24 inch range. A jig and a minnow seemed to produce the best. 9 to 12 feet of water. I've kept records for over 20 years....march is the month for mostly males and smaller females....my logs show that the first and second week of April show the largest number on large fish 25+....they generally show up in waves..... looking back on nights I would get a big fish... generally I would get more then one....my best night was a April 7th...12 fish over 26 in 4 hours. Temp was 38.5 Wednesday (yesterday) Flow was ok. Quarter ounce hair jig down river was perfect in 12 feet or less. Upriver needed 3/8s in deeper water.
Fish came in spurts for me. All females except one. With the ugly cross wind a lot of guys were spot locked on the break up river so slipping was difficult. Spotting up and bouncing a jig with the current worked well under those conditions.
